112-LED Solar Motion Sensor Wall Light | 120° PIR, 4 Modes, IP65 & 2200mAh | For Garages, Driveways & Entrances


Lighting & Optics
  • 112 LEDs in a compact wall-mounted fixture for motion-responsive nighttime visibility
  • Light-color options: Warm White (3000K) or Cool White (6500K)
  • Listed coverage: approximately 15–19 m²; actual visibility depends on mounting height, surroundings and ambient light
  • No verified lumen or photometric data is provided; LED count is not a direct measure of brightness
Solar Panel & Battery
  • Integrated 1.5W / 5V monocrystalline solar panel
  • 2200mAh built-in rechargeable battery
  • Listed charging time: approximately 4–6 hours in direct sunlight
  • The panel is fixed to the fixture, so deep eaves, roof shadows and trees can reduce charging
Performance & Runtime
  • Constant strong mode: listed for approximately 4 hours
  • Constant weak mode: listed for approximately 8 hours
  • Runtime in motion-responsive modes varies with motion frequency, selected setting, season, weather, shade and battery condition
  • Test the selected mode after a full day of charging; all-night operation is not guaranteed
Controls & Sensors
  • Four operating modes for motion-responsive or constant lighting
  • Listed PIR detection angle: 120°
  • Listed PIR range: 16–26 ft (5–8 m)
  • Listed bright period: approximately 13–15 seconds per trigger, extending while motion continues
  • A photocell supports automatic nighttime operation after the fixture is switched on and a mode is selected
Durability & Installation
  • IP65 weather resistance against dust ingress and water jets; not for immersion or standing water
  • No landscape wiring required; wall-mount installation uses the included screws and expansion anchors
  • Install where the integrated panel receives direct sun and the PIR sensor has a clear view across the expected direction of travel
  • Use fixings suitable for the mounting surface and allow water to drain away from the fixture
Dimensions & Package
  • Fixture size: 7.5 × 6.0 × 1.8 in (190 × 153 × 45 mm)
  • Listed materials: stainless steel and PC housing with a monocrystalline solar panel
  • Package: solar light, mounting screw set, positioning template and user manual

Four Lighting Modes
Mode Operation Best fit
Dim + motion bright Maintains a low guidance light and increases output after motion Entrances or paths where a background glow is useful
Motion-only bright Stays off without motion and switches to bright output after a trigger Garages or driveway sections where battery conservation matters
Constant strong Steady stronger output, listed for approximately 4 hours Shorter periods requiring continuous light
Constant weak Steady lower output, listed for approximately 8 hours Longer low-output guidance periods

4 Lighting Modes

  • Dim-To-High-Light (Mode 1): Stays on at a dim light continuously, switches to high brightness when motion is detected, and returns to dim light after motion ceases.
  • Motion-Activated-High-Light (Mode 2): Stays off until motion is detected, then turns on at high brightness and automatically turns off after motion stops.
  • Constant High (Mode 3): Operates continuously at high brightness and automatically turns off after 4 hours of use.
  • Constant Standard (Mode 4): Operates continuously at a balanced brightness level for up to 8 hours on a full charge.

Tips:

  1. Charging Requirement: The device only charges when the power switch is in the ON position.
  2. Power & Modes: Press and hold the power button for 3 seconds to turn on. It defaults to Mode 1; short press the button to cycle through different modes.
  3. First-Time Use: Before the first use, turn the device on and place it in direct sunlight for 4-6 hours to fully charge.
  4. Maintenance: Keep the solar panel surface clean to ensure maximum sunlight absorption.
